Early Cessation of Sedation and TTM in Patients With a Favourable EEG After Cardiac Arrest

Sponsor: Medisch Spectrum Twente

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

The objective of this study is to estimate the feasibility and safety of early weaning from ICU treatment in patients after cardiac arrest and an early (\< 12 h) favourable EEG pattern (indicating no or mild postanoxic encephalopathy).

Official title: Early Cessation of Sedation and TTM in Patients With a Favourable EEG After Cardiac Arrest: a Feasibility and Safety Study
